1. Superior Chemical Resistance

One of the standout features of nitrile gloves is their exceptional chemical resistance. Nitrile gloves composition includes synthetic rubber that is highly resistant to a variety of chemicals, including oils, fuels, and certain solvents. This is a major advantage in environments where exposure to harsh substances is inevitable.

Example: In laboratories or automotive workshops where workers handle various chemicals, nitrile gloves serve as a protective barrier. They minimize the risk of skin irritation and allergic reactions that can occur with latex gloves when interacting with certain substances.

2. Latex-Free for Allergy Concerns

A significant number of individuals suffer from latex allergies, making it essential to find alternatives that do not trigger allergic reactions. Nitrile gloves are completely latex-free, significantly reducing the risk of allergic responses.

Practical Tip: If you or your employees have a history of latex allergies, switching to nitrile gloves can ensure a safer work environment for everyone involved. It's crucial to check for certifications that confirm these gloves are latex-free.

3. Enhanced Durability and Tear Resistance

Nitrile gloves boast higher durability compared to other disposable gloves. Their tear and puncture resistance means they can withstand rough handling without compromising safety or performance. This quality makes them ideal for tasks that require a strong, reliable glove.

Example: When conducting tasks involving sharp instruments, like in surgical settings or during food processing, the added robustness of nitrile gloves can prevent accidental breaches, safeguarding both the worker and the task at hand.

Common Questions About Nitrile Gloves

Are nitrile gloves safe for food handling?

Yes, nitrile gloves are safe for food handling as they do not contain harmful chemicals that might leach into food.

How do I know if I’m getting quality nitrile gloves?

Look for certifications such as ASTM or FDA approval, which indicate that the gloves meet specific safety and quality standards.

Can nitrile gloves be reused?

Generally, nitrile gloves are intended for single use. However, you may find some industrial-grade nitrile gloves that are designed for multiple uses, assuming sanitization protocols are followed.
